Anthony Karbo’s dream dashed

Former NPP National Youth Organiser’s dream of representing the people of Lawra in the Upper West Region, failed to materialize as he lost his bid to the NDC’s candidate, Joseph Dabuo, who is also District Chief Executive for the area.

Anthony Karbo relinquished his post to contest the seat, which is one of the 45 newly created constituencies.

Mr. Dabuo polled 12,735 to beat Mr. Karbo who secured 6,538 according to the provisional results.

In the Presidential election, President Mahama polled 13,739 while the NPP’s Nana Akufo-Addo recorded 5,538.
